Ryan is the guy she wants but can't have, Steven is the guy she can have but doesn't want, Andrew is the guy she can have that she wants, and Asher has come back just for her and is as determined as ever. It's up to her to decide who she wants to be with, but guys aren't the only thing she has to worry about. Her mom has cancer, her dead beat dad has been trying to contact her for the first time in twelve years and her brother is getting bullied and won't ask for help. Life is hard for Aspen Gilmore, can she make the right decisions in her life for her and those she loves? This story won't be coming out for a while but just tell me what you think of it ~Quoia~
